• LearnOpenTK
  • 1. Getting Started
    • 1.0. Understanding OpenGL
    • 1.1. Creating a window
    • 1.2. Hello Triangle
    • 1.3. Element buffer objects
    • 1.4. Shaders
    • 1.5. Textures
    • 1.6. Multiple textures
    • 1.7. Transformations
    • 1.8. Coordinate systems
    • 1.9. Camera
  • 2. Lighting
    • 2.1. Colors
    • 2.2. Basic Lighting
    • 2.3. Materials
    • 2.4. Lighting Maps
    • 2.5. Light Casters
    • 2.6. Multiple Lights
  • Appendix: Misc. OpenGL
    • Debug Callback
    • KHR_debug